The Core Players: What Makes it Tick?

At the heart of the majority of domestic and light commercial a/c setups, you'll discover several crucial gamers. Do you truly understand what every one does? Let's break down the necessary cast:

  • Furnace: The heating powerhouse, usually sustained by natural gas, propane, or electricity. It warms the air that then distributes throughout your space.
  • Air conditioning unit: The cooling champ, eliminating heat and humidity from indoor air through a refrigerant cycle.
  • Ductwork: The circulatory system of your heating and cooling, a network of channels that distributes conditioned air to numerous rooms and returns stagnant air for reconditioning. Without properly sized and sealed ducts, even the most effective system can falter.
  • Thermostat: The brain of the operation, enabling you to set and keep wanted temperature levels. Modern thermostats are capable of extraordinary accomplishments, from Wi-Fi connection to discovering your choices.

The Elusive Even Temperature

The most typical disappointment property owners voice centers on unequal temperature levels. You change the thermostat, expecting a blanket of comfort, just to find one room sweltering while another shivers. Why does this happen? Typically, it's a sign of improperly sized or improperly well balanced ductwork. Imagine a garden tube trying to water a whole lawn; some areas get drenched, others remain parched. If your ductwork isn't created to deliver the ideal volume of conditioned air to each area, hot and cold spots become an unavoidable reality. A common mistake is presuming that merely including more vents will solve the problem. In truth, it can intensify it by interrupting the fragile balance of air pressure within the system. A heating and cooling professional worth their salt will perform a Manual J load calculation, a detailed analysis that determines the exact heating and cooling needs of each space, considering elements like window size, insulation, and even the variety of occupants. Without this fundamental action, you're basically flying blind.

Tricks of the Trade for Ideal Efficiency

  • Zoning Systems: For supreme control and performance, think about a zoning system. This permits you to divide your home into distinct temperature level zones, each with its own thermostat. No more heating or cooling unoccupied rooms! It's like having numerous mini-HVAC systems customized to your lifestyle.
  • Duct Sealing: Leaky ducts are notorious energy burglars. A significant portion of conditioned air can escape through unsealed seams and holes before it even reaches your living space. Professional duct sealing with mastic or customized tape (not just regular duct tape, which stops working quickly) can considerably improve efficiency and eliminate phantom drafts.
  • Insulation's Role: Your home's insulation serves as the bouncer for heat, preventing it from crashing the party in summer season and leaving in winter. Is your attic properly insulated? Are your walls mere sieves for thermal energy? A basic examination can reveal significant chances for enhancement.
  • Fan Settings Matter: Lots of house owners simply set their fan to "vehicle." While generally fine, consider running your fan continually on a low setting, especially in shoulder seasons. This assists distribute air, decreasing temperature stratification and making your home feel more regularly comfortable, even if the main heating or cooling isn't actively running.

Beyond the Standard Filter: Advanced Air Purification

While basic furnace filters catch larger particles, they typically fall short when it comes to the really minute pollutants. This is where the critical house owner considers updating their heating and cooling system's air filtering. Have you thought about a MERV 13 or greater filter? These pleated powerhouses can trap a considerably greater portion of air-borne particles, including bacteria and even some infections. However the journey to beautiful air does not end there. For a truly thorough technique, UV germicidal lights incorporated into your ductwork use an extra layer of defense, reducing the effects of airborne pathogens as they travel through. It's like having a microscopic bouncer for your air, ensuring just the cleanest particles make it into your home. And for those with relentless smell concerns or chemical sensitivities, a whole-house triggered carbon filter can be a game-changer, soaking up gaseous pollutants that even the finest particle filters miss out on. It's about proactive defense, not reactive relief.

  • Examine and change air filters quarterly, or more often if you have animals or allergic reactions.
  • Consider a whole-house humidifier or dehumidifier to manage indoor humidity levels, which can affect mold growth.
  • Guarantee appropriate sealing of ductwork to avoid unfiltered air from entering the system.
  • Use exhaust fans in kitchens and bathrooms to get rid of wetness and cooking smells at their source.

Consider the airflow. A typical oversight throughout installation, and one that triggers untold headaches, revolves around appropriate ductwork sizing and sealing. It's like attempting to consume a milkshake through a small, punctured straw-- you're putting in a lot of effort for very little reward. Small ducts limit airflow, forcing the blower motor to work harder, consuming more energy, and reducing its lifespan. Leaking ducts, on the other hand, resemble throwing cash out the window, actually, as conditioned air gets away into unconditioned spaces. Did you understand that as much as 30% of a home's heating and cooling energy can be lost due to leaky ducts? It's a staggering figure, typically neglected, and easily corrected with appropriate sealing techniques using mastic or customized metallic tape, not just the flimsy cloth-backed duct tape everybody incorrectly calls "duct tape."

The Rites of Regular Maintenance

You have actually got a perfectly installed system. Now what? The journey does not end there; it simply begins a brand-new chapter: upkeep. Consider your HVAC system as a high-performance lorry. Would you ever avoid oil modifications or tire rotations? Obviously not, because you comprehend the long-term consequences. Ignoring your A/c system's yearly tune-ups is a gamble you're not likely to win. These aren't just approximate appointments; they are important preventative steps. A specialist checks refrigerant levels (the lifeline of your system), cleans up coils (those unsung heroes of heat exchange), examines electrical connections (preventing possible fire hazards), and lubricates moving parts. It's throughout these visits that small issues, quickly corrected, are captured before they bloom into expensive breakdowns. An unclean evaporator coil, for example, can reduce efficiency by 5-10%, requiring your system to work harder to achieve the desired temperature. It resembles attempting to breathe through a stopped up nose; everything becomes more tough.

Here are a couple of expert insights to keep your system humming:

  • Filter Skill: Modification your air filter every 1-3 months, particularly if you have family pets or allergies. A blocked filter is a major airflow obstacle, reducing performance and putting strain on your system.
  • Clear the Condensate Drain: Occasionally pour a cup of distilled vinegar down your condensate drain line. This avoids algae and mold development that can block the line, leading to water damage and system shutdown.
  • Outdoor System TLC: Keep the area around your outside condenser unit clear of debris, leaves, and overgrown plant life. A foot or two of clearance on all sides makes sure proper air flow, which is crucial for effective heat dissipation.
  • Thermostat Wisdom: Think about upgrading to a programmable or wise thermostat. These devices can learn your habits and optimize temperature settings, saving energy and extending the life of your system by minimizing unneeded cycling.
